Project Overview Rapid urbanization in African cities, such as Lagos (Nigeria), Nairobi (Kenya), Accra (Ghana), and Kinshasa (DR Congo), has led to worsening air quality due to vehicle emissions, industrial activities, and inadequate waste management. This project analyzes satellite-recorded air pollution data in conjunction with hospital-reported respiratory disease data in Lagos to investigate the relationship between pollution levels and health outcomes. The insights aim to support urban clean air initiatives and public health interventions across Africa. ### Why Lagos? Lagos was chosen as the case study city because it represents a **typical example of rapid urban growth in Africa**. - It is the **largest city in Nigeria** and one of the fastest-growing megacities in the world, with a population exceeding **20 million**. - The city faces severe challenges from **traffic congestion, industrial activities, and open waste burning**, all of which contribute heavily to air pollution. - Lagos also has **limited public health infrastructure** relative to its size, making respiratory diseases an urgent concern for its residents. Insights gained from Lagos can serve as a **blueprint for other African cities** facing similar environmental and health challenges. ## 2.
